Angular
7 Amazing Features of Angular 14
Introduction-
After the success of its predecessor, Angular 13, Angular 14 has finally here. The Type-script-based web application framework is Google’s next big thing. With stand-alone components, Angular 14 promises to simplify Angular app
Angular 14 is thought to be Angular’s most well-thought-out upgrade to date. Among the new features in the Angular 14 release are CLI auto-completion, typed reactive forms, stand-alone components, directives, and pipelines, and improved
Let’s compare Angular13 to the latest Angular14 release before we examine the features of Angular14.
Angular13 vs Angular14
Angular and Typescript developers found Angular 13 to be difficult to work with compared to alternative frameworks like React.
In addition, the new Route.title in the Angular router made it easier to add titles in Angular 13.
This isn’t necessary for Angular 14 for any additional imports when adding a title to your page.
Let’s have a look at what’s new in Angular 14 and talk about the most essential features and updates.
1- Stand-alone Components:
The Angular 14 modules are optional; nonetheless, the purpose is to develop pipelines, directives, and components to move away from the previous configuration.
Angular has issued RFC to make Ng modules optional for stand-alone components (Request for Comments).
The Angular 14 update will not make these modules outdated, but they will become provisional to maintain compatibility with existing Angular libraries and apps.
2- Typed Forms:
The latest Angular version update resolves the primary Github issue with Angular reactive forms package strict typing execution.
The rigorously typed forms will complement Angular’s modern-driven approach by allowing it to work in tandem with existing forms.
One of the most exciting aspects of what’s new in Angular 14 is that they’ve made the transition from earlier versions to v14 as painless as possible.
The Angular team has included auto migration to keep existing applications running smoothly during the update.
You may also interact with FormControl, which accepts generic type input and invokes a specific value it carries.
3- Enhanced Diagnostics:
The latest Angular 14 version includes improved template diagnostics, which protect developers from generic errors by converting typescript code to compiler reconciliation.
Some possible warning flags can be found in basic issues such as the usage of undesired operators when the variable is not nullable or the use of two-way binding syntax.
In addition, with the addition of a new private compiler that displays warning signs or information diagnostics for user templates, the diagnostic tests are restricted.
4- Built-in Advancements:
One of the more intriguing aspects of the Angular14 upgrade is that it allows the CLI to deploy modest amounts of code without lowering its value.
You can connect to protected component members directly from your templates thanks to the built-in enhancements.
Overall, the public API surface gives you more control over the reusable components.
5- Rationalized Page Title Accessibility:
During application development, your page title usually clearly shows the contents of your page.
Previously, in Angular 13, the entire process of adding titles was aligned with the Angular router’s new Route.title attribute.
However, Angular 14 does not include the necessary imports for adding a title to your page.
6- Angular CLI Auto-Completion:
The nicest part about the Angular CLI auto-completion is that it helps you save time by delivering the commands you need to create modules, directives, and components for your new or current project.
The Angular 14 includes the most up-to-date CLI capabilities, such as real-time auto-completion in the terminal.
7- The Angular CDK now includes new primitives:
The Angular Component Dev Kit (CDK) provides a comprehensive set of tools for developing Angular components.
The CDK menu and Dialog have been pushed to a stable Angular version in Angular 14.
Nonetheless, the new CDK primitives enable the creation of more accessible custom components.
Conclusion:
App development is now simple and quick with Angular14.
Because of the stand-alone components, the use of ng modules is optional. The Angular developer community strives to provide web developers with better versions of the Typescript-based framework while also allowing them to stay on track
Get in touch with us and take advantage of our Top-notch AngularJS app development services.
IND




